Protected: MariaDB: replication, recovering and switching for Master-Slave mode.

MySQL Master-Slave type replication is often used to provide application resiliency. In addition, it allows you to distribute the load on the database between several servers (replicas).

Master Slave Flow

Of course, it is Linux of family of CentOS7+

Configuring of replication takes place in several steps. We will use two servers with addresses: and

Case 1 - Beginning.

Configuring the Master. If this is 'fresh' installation, on the server that will act as the master, you need to make changes in additional files of configuration in /etc/my.cnf.d: Settings of character sets for Master/Slave:

